
In matchweek 41 of the EFL Championship, Wrexham hosted Southampton at STōk Cae Ras, and they lost 5-1.
The result means that Wrexham is no longer in the promotion playoff spots of the Championship league table as Southampton leaps over them with this win tonight.
The league table sees Southampton in 6th with 66 points, while Wrexham is now 7th with 64 points. Southampton is on a four-game winning streak in the Championship and can dream of securing a promotion playoff spot that can earn them promotion to the Premier League with this win.

In the EFL Championship, 1st place and 2nd place in the league table automatically get promoted to the Premier League.
Teams from 3rd place to 6th place will play each other in the promotion playoffs, with 3rd playing against 6th and 4th playing against 5th. The winners of each match will play each other at Wembley Stadium for promotion to the Premier League.
Wrexham is in 7th place at the moment after the 5-1 loss to Southampton tonight. Wrexham will need to win the majority of their upcoming matches and hope that Southampton, Hull City, Millwall, Middlesbrough, and Ipswich Town drop points in the next few weeks.
Wrexham is on 64 points, two points behind Southampton, four points behind Hull City, and eight points behind Millwall, Middlesbrough, and Ipswich Town.
If Wrexham finish in the top 6 after matchweek 46, which is on May 2, 2026, they will secure a promotion playoff spot, with two wins away from promotion to the Premier League.
